Pavilion Gardens Fun Day

On Saturday, 23rd June we shall once again hold a fun day in the gardens of Brighton's world-famous Royal Pavilion in conjunction with the Pavilion Gardens CafĂ©. In 2011 the beneficiary was Help for Heroes and we raised more than £1,200 for this charity. This year we will be donating the proceeds to Leo House at Home, the children's hospice service founded by us when we were celebrating our 50th anniversary.

No commercial stalls are accepted so that all the profit can be given to our chosen beneficiary but we extend an invitation to other organisations such as Lions Clubs, Rotary and Round Table to take part in this event, thereby increasing the funds raised for the beneficiary charity.

Lilac Lark

The Lilac Lark is a Brighton Festival Fringe eventwhich we organise in conjunction with the Friends of Withdean Park. It is held in Withdean Park, London Road, Brighton, on the second Sunday in May each year. The next Lilac Lark will be on 13 May 2012. Arrangements are still in hand but we do know that there will once again be a dog show.

Toad in the Hole

The Lions Clubs in our Zone (a group of, typically, 6 or 7 clubs in geographic proximity) each organise a social activity for the other clubs in a friendly competition. These activities range from quizzes to shuffleboard, from curling to toad in the hole. Last night we enjoyed an evening of toad in the hole.


As well as a dish of sausages cooked in batter, toad in the hole is an old Sussex game. Players stand six feet away from a lead-covered stool in the centre of which is a hole approximately two inches in diameter. They throw metal toads which have to land cleanly on the top of the stool or, better, drop through the hole to score points.



Being a Lion means more than just helping others: we enjoy social get-togethers as well.
